  <dc:title>Copy of a letter, from John Frederick William Herschel to Richard Sheepshanks, dated at Collingwood</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Copy of letter, copied as part of the correspondence project led by Colonel John Herschel FRS following the death of his father. Unable to chair the [the Royal Astronomical Society] meeting on Friday. On various persons proposed as the Royal Astronomical Society associates or honorary members. Has recently been busy reading newspapers: 'There seem to be 2 worlds going on at once and it is not easy to keep up with both.'</dc:description>
  <dc:date>6 March 1848</dc:date>
